ABOUT THE ROLE:
In this role, you will have a varied and practical workday where you work both in-house and on-site at the customer's location. As a Test and Service Engineer, you will be responsible for commissioning, service, support, installation, and troubleshooting of machinery and automation equipment.
Every project is unique, and you will have the opportunity to work on customized solutions together with experienced colleagues within automation. Most assignments take place in Sweden, but international travel may occur. The role also involves significant customer contact, which is why we are looking for someone who enjoys collaborating, building trust, and finding solutions together with the customer.
Responsibilities:
- Perform service, troubleshooting, and operational maintenance of automation equipment
- Participate in testing, verification, and documentation of technical solutions
- Assist in the installation, assembly, and commissioning of special machinery
- Identify and document deviations and contribute to improvements during testing
- Participate in requirement and design reviews together with the project team
- Contribute to project deliveries and collaborate with colleagues in automation, design, and aftermarket
WE ARE LOOKING FOR YOU WHO:
- Have completed a vocational college or university degree in mechatronics, automation, electrical engineering, or equivalent
- Have a strong technical interest and want to develop within automation and industrial solutions
- Have experience with PLC systems, such as Siemens or Beckhoff
- Have experience with troubleshooting, installation, or commissioning in an industrial environment
- Hold a valid B-driver's license
- Can communicate fluently in Swedish and English, both verbally and in writing, as these languages are used in daily work
It is an advantage if you have experience from, for example, the automotive, nuclear power, or pharmaceutical industries. Experience with robot programming, machine optimization, electrical installation, or work as a machine operator is also considered an advantage.
